Introducing The Warm Winter Wishes Card Kit

Hello Holiday and Winter Stamping Goodness! This kit has it all! I had a ton of fun playing with the whimsical snowpeeps in the Winter Hugs stamp set.

Do you want to build a snowman? I do! Tee hee!

There are so many fun wreath builder bits in this set, I just couldn’t resist creating a little whimsy to go along with the watercolored snowpeep. OH, and the birch tree background stamp. YES! it’s the perfect background stamp for wintery cardmaking. I also embossed the SNOWFALL Stencil into the background to create a subtle tone on tone look.

Did you know that you can use your stencils to emboss? Hello, versatility! 

I’m really digging this set in all it’s whimsy. The companion dies make it super easy to cut the snowpeep out and embellish your card with ease. The wonky snow in the Snowfall Stencil just makes me happy!

I’ve got a little thing for the Art Stencils, you?

The detail in this Stellar Snowflake Stencil is just insanely gorgeous. I popped it right into my Platinum 6 and embossed it right into a Gina K Designs Layering Weight card base. Paired with Emily’s Christmas Script Sentiment Set and SHAMPOW! easy breezy, snowy card. I love that I could emboss the card and ink card up using the same stencil.
